You probably haven’t experienced anything like this if you haven’t spent an evening at MANGIA NASHVILLE!
Nick Pellegrino and Tim Ness along with their very talented staff have created THE BIG NIGHT Nashville-Style! Every Friday and Saturday night everyone is an honorary ITALIAN at Mangia! If your family celebrates in a big way on holidays,weddings and anniversaries then you are starting to get the picture of what Mangia Nashville is all about! The never-ending family style meal of amazing classic Italian home cooking streams out of the kitchen and is passed at the tables seated with friends-those you came with and the ones you just met. By the middle of the evening, you know everyone at your table and have probably exchanged emails and become friends on Facebook—at least that how it has been for me!
Every Friday and Saturday night,Cool Cafe in Franklin,Tennessee is transformed into Mangia Nashville and creates an Italian celebration unparalleled by anything else around!
This past Sunday night was an EXTRA-special evening!
The very famous and beloved Chef Lidia Bastianich of Lidia’s Italy along with Chef Nick and his staff created the FIRST celebrity Chef event at Mangia Nashville. Lidia is well-known for her PBS cooking series,cookbooks and restaurants. Lidia and Nick collaborated on recipes for the evening and the menu featured several of Lidia’s authentic and amazing dishes! Lidia proudly supports Public Television and the evenings proceeds support Nashville Public TV.

We Begin the FEAST! The ANTIPASTI is served!
Lemon Risotto Rice Cakes with Mangia Mayo;their own special blend with a touch of basil.
Fried Green Olives stuffed with fresh-made Mozzarella Cheese
One of my all-time favorites! Who wouldn’t love this!
Organic Baby Arugula Salad with house-made Lemon Balsamic Vinaigrette and Shaved Parmesan and Asparagus
~Lidia’s recipe
Shrimp and Fava Bean Salad ~Lidia’s recipe
Wines were included for this special evening. A food-friendly Pares Balta Cabernet Sauvignon and a dry, yet fruity Rose’ from Spain.
Rice and Zucchini Casserole ~Lidia’s Recipe
Orecchiette Pasta with Bacon,Ceci Beans and Broccoli Rabe ~Lidia’s recipe
Penne Paste with Porcini Cognac Cream Sauce

Roasted Rosemary Lemon Chicken
Mangia’s Housemade Italian Sausage and Peppers~Absolutely Amazing! I cannot wait for more….
Baked Rollatini of Sole stuffed with bread crumbs,Parmesan,lemon,capers and wine
The amazing desserts: Lemon Ricotta Cheesecake
Zeppole ~ A Mangia Favorite ~ Fried Italian Doughnuts generously sprinkled with powdered sugar!
